For those of you in the Ottawa area that haven't been (which is probably none of you), the Museum of Civilization is a pretty good museum. The children's area is a great place for the kids and I was amazed at some of the detail in the rest of the museum, particularly the re-creation of a street in early 1900s midwest Canada. I've now been to two Canadian museums, the War Museum being the other one, and I can't say enough good things about either one of them.
